dc.description.abstract | Tracheopathia osteoplastica (TPO) is a benign disease of trachea characterised by numerous cartilaginous or bony structures protruding into tracheobronchial lumen. We report a case of a 85-year-old male patient in whom tracheopathia osteoplastica was diagnosed incidentally during bronchoscopy which was missed on chest computed tomography examination. The patient also had iron deficiency anemia, the cause of which was not identified. We review TPO and discuss the associated abnormalities reported in the literature. | en_US |
